As one of the professions set forth by NAFTA, biochemists who are citizens of Mexico or Canada may be eligible for TN status. Below are several sources that clarify the responsiblities of a biochemist. TN status is not necessarily granted to a biochemist as minimum educational requirements may apply. U.S. Department of Labor's Occupational Information Network

  • Analyze brain functions such as learning, thinking, and memory, and the dynamics of seeing and hearing.
  • Design and perform experiments with equipment such as lasers, accelerators, and mass spectrometers.
  • Develop and test new drugs and medications intended for commercial distribution.
  • Develop methods to process, store, and use foods, drugs, and chemical compounds.
  • Develop new methods to study the mechanisms of biological processes.
  • Examine the molecular and chemical aspects of immune system functioning.
  • Investigate the nature, composition, and expression of genes, and research how genetic engineering can impact these processes.
  • Isolate, analyze, and synthesize vitamins, hormones, allergens, minerals, and enzymes, and determine their effects on body functions.
  • Prepare reports and recommendations based upon research outcomes.
  • Research how characteristics of plants and animals are carried through successive generations.

Dictionary of Occupational Titles

CODE: 041.061-026

TITLE(s): BIOCHEMIST (profess. & kin.) alternate titles: chemist, biological

Studies chemical processes of living organisms: Conducts research to determine action of foods, drugs, serums, hormones, and other substances on tissues and vital processes of living organisms. Isolates, analyzes, and identifies hormones, vitamins, allergens, minerals, and enzymes and determines effects on body functions. Examines chemical aspects of formation of antibodies, and conducts research into chemistry of cells and blood corpuscles. Studies chemistry of living processes, such as mechanisms of development of normal and abnormal cells, breathing and digestion, and of living energy changes, such as growth, aging, and death. May specialize in particular area or field of work and be designated Chemist, Clinical (profess. & kin.); Chemist, Enzymes (profess. & kin.); Chemist, Proteins (profess. & kin.); Chemist, Steroids (profess. & kin.). May clean, purify, refine, and otherwise prepare pharmaceutical compounds for commercial distribution and develop new drugs and medications and be designated Chemist, Pharmaceutical (profess. & kin.).
